How to Find Your Walk Score
There is a great website called Walk Score, which has a lot of really cool features that may get you thinking about how often you drive in the city. When you first go to the website, you can type your address in the box at the top of the page.


After you enter your address, it will take you to a page that will display your home/business/location's walk score. The scale is a 0-100 scale. Click here to see the scale.


How long would it take you to walk?
Another really unique feature of Walk Score is that you can go on their website, type in your address, and then type in the address of a place you commute to. By entering this information, it will generate a list for you of how long it would take you to Walk, Bicycle, or Drive from point A to point B!

It is really interesting to see how long it would take you to walk to work, or bicycle to the grocery store. Give it a try-- it may not take as long as you think!

So.. back to the title. Unfortunately, Omaha is not one of the most walkable cities in the country. In a study of 83 metros, Omaha ranked 78th most sprawling-- meaning we are almost at the bottom when it comes to walkabilitiy.
